PC SOFT

DOCUMENTATION EN LIGNE
DE WINDEV, WEBDEV ET WINDEV MOBILE


WINDEV
WindowsLinuxUniversal Windows 10 AppJavaEtats et RequêtesCode Utilisateur (MCU)
WEBDEV
WindowsLinuxPHPWEBDEV - Code Navigateur
WINDEV Mobile
AndroidWidget AndroidiPhone/iPadApple WatchUniversal Windows 10 AppWindows Mobile
Autres
Procédures stockées
Formate les données affichées par la fonction grLibellé ou par la fonction grBulle.
Exemple
grMasque(GRF_MonGraphe, grMasquePourcentage, "99,99%")
grLibellé(GRF_MonGraphe, grAffichePourcentage, Vrai)
grDessine(GRF_MonGraphe)
Syntaxe
grMasque(<Nom du graphe> , <Type du masque> , <Valeur du masque>)
<Nom du graphe> : Chaîne de caractères (avec ou sans guillemets)
Nom du graphe à manipuler. Ce nom correspond :
  • soit au nom du graphe défini par programmation avec la fonction grCrée.
  • soit au nom du champ Graphe présent dans l'éditeur de fenêtres, de pages ou d'états.
<Type du masque> : Constante de type numérique
Masque utilisé :
grMasqueAxeLe masque spécifié permet de mettre en forme les valeurs affichées dans les axes du graphe.
Exemple : Affiche la valeur dans la monnaie courante : la valeur du masque est " +99.999.999.999,99 $".
Versions 21 et supérieures
grMasqueAxeTemporel
Nouveauté 21
grMasqueAxeTemporel
grMasqueAxeTemporel
Le masque spécifié permet de mettre en forme les dates ou heures affichées dans les axes du graphe.
Exemple : Affiche la date au format "JJ/MM/AAAA" : la valeur du masque est "JJ/MM/AAAA".
grMasque("MonGraphe", grMasqueAxeTemporel, "JJ/MM/AAAA")
Cette constante est supportée uniquement par les types de graphes pouvant avoir un axe temporel : Histogramme, Histogramme horizontal, Courbe et Aire.
grMasquePourcentageLe masque spécifié permet de mettre en forme les pourcentages affichés dans le graphe (fonction grLibellé(<nom graphe>, grAffichePourcentage, Vrai))
Attention : le signe % doit être présent dans le paramètre <Valeur du masque>.
Exemple : "99,99%" permet d'afficher le pourcentage avec 2 chiffres après la virgule.
grMasqueValeurLe masque spécifié permet de mettre en forme les valeurs affichées dans le graphe (fonction grLibellé(<nom graphe>, grAfficheValeur, Vrai))
Exemple : Affiche la valeur dans la monnaie courante : la valeur du masque est " +99.999.999.999,99 $".
<Valeur du masque> : Chaîne de caractères (entre guillemets)
Description du masque à utiliser.
  • Pour la constante grMasqueValeur : Chaîne vide ("", valeur par défaut) pour désactiver le masque d'affichage.
  • Pour la constante grMasquePourcentage : "99%" : valeur par défaut.
  • Versions 21 et supérieures
    Pour la constante grMasqueAxeTemporel :
    • Si la valeur à afficher est une date, elle doit être au format "AAAAMMJJ". Les masques supportés sont identiques à ceux utilisés par la fonction DateVersChaîne.
    • Si la valeur à afficher est une heure, elle doit être au format "HHMMSSCC". Les masques supportés sont identiques à ceux utilisés par la fonction HeureVersChaîne.
    Nouveauté 21
    Pour la constante grMasqueAxeTemporel :
    • Si la valeur à afficher est une date, elle doit être au format "AAAAMMJJ". Les masques supportés sont identiques à ceux utilisés par la fonction DateVersChaîne.
    • Si la valeur à afficher est une heure, elle doit être au format "HHMMSSCC". Les masques supportés sont identiques à ceux utilisés par la fonction HeureVersChaîne.
    Pour la constante grMasqueAxeTemporel :
    • Si la valeur à afficher est une date, elle doit être au format "AAAAMMJJ". Les masques supportés sont identiques à ceux utilisés par la fonction DateVersChaîne.
    • Si la valeur à afficher est une heure, elle doit être au format "HHMMSSCC". Les masques supportés sont identiques à ceux utilisés par la fonction HeureVersChaîne.
Les masques se définissent à l'aide des caractères : "9", ".", ",", "+", "-" et espaces. Par exemple : "99.999,99". Pour les masques de valeurs monétaires, utilisez 17 chiffres significatifs pour la partie entière et 6 décimales maximum. Par exemple : "99 999 999 999 999 999,999999".
Remarques :
  • Pour que le nombre soit complété à gauche par des zéros, utilisez le caractère "0" à gauche du masque. Par exemple : "099.999,99".
  • Pour forcer les signes, utilisez le caractère "+" à gauche. Par exemple : "+9999".
Remarques
Cette fonction n'a d'effet que pour les graphes permettant l'affichage des valeurs ou du pourcentage.
Liste des exemples associés :
WD Graphe Exemples didactiques (WINDEV) : WD Graphe
[ + ] Cet exemple didactique présente diverses utilisations du champ graphe.
Les graphes présentés sont :
- Hémicycle
- Beignet (ou donut)
- Secteur (ou camembert)
- Secteur multiniveau (ou sunburst)
- Courbe
- Nuage de points
- Nuage de points 3D
- Histogramme
- Aire
- Bulles
- Radar
- Entonnoir
- Surface
- Waterfall
- Composite

Les fonctionnalités mises en avant sont la personnalisation des graphes par programmation ainsi que le remplissage du graphe à partir d'un fichier de données HFSQL ou dans l'éditeur.
Les fonctions Graphe Exemples unitaires (WEBDEV) : Les fonctions Graphe
[ + ] Utilisation des principales fonctionnalités du grapheur de WEBDEV pour :
- Réaliser un graphique de type : Secteur, Histogramme ou Courbe
- Définir la zone d'affichage d'un graphique
- Définir les options du graphique (légende, pourcentage,...)
Les fonctions Graphe Exemples unitaires (WINDEV Mobile) : Les fonctions Graphe
[ + ] Utilisation des fonctions Graphe :
- réaliser par programmation un graphique de type Secteur, Histogramme ou Courbe
- définir les options du graphique (légende, pourcentage,...)
Composante : wd240grf.dll
Version minimum requise
  • Version 9
Documentation également disponible pour…
Commentaires
Cliquez sur [Ajouter] pour publier un commentaire